Incurable / John Marsden.

By: Marsden, John, 1950-Material type: TextTextSeries: Marsden, John, Ellie chronicles ; Publication details: Sydney : Macmillan, 2005Description: [7], 242, [4] p. ; 23 cmISBN: 9781405036993; 1405036990Subject(s): Survival -- Juvenile fiction | Secrets -- Juvenile fictionGenre/Form: War stories. DDC classification: A823.4 Summary: YA. Aust'n author. "I held my line. I knew from the war, if not from shooting rabbits, that we were safe enough for the first moments. It is too impossible to hit a target like us from a helicopter. But maybe this guy had new equipment or maybe he was a brilliant shot or maybe he was just plain lucky. Bullet holes tore through the ute like a huge metal-punch was suddenly and roughly slamming a simultaneous line of them from our rear to our front." Ellie has struggled to put the war behind her and lead a normal life. Although what's normal about your parents having been murdered; trying to run a farm and go to school; and bringing up a young boy who's hiding terrible secrets about his past? 12 yrs+
